Does moss rose come back every year? Moss rose is definitely an yearly, however it conveniently self-seeds. When the individual plant will not return the next year, its seeds may possibly germinate and start new plants in spring.
You need to begin seeds about six to 8 weeks right before your regular previous frost date. This will give you time to germinate seeds and have the seedlings grown into a transplantable size just as the climate warms up adequate to deliver them exterior.
When the pods have completely dried, you are able to pull them off with the fingers. Rub the pods involving your fingers to break them open up, and you'll discover a lot of little black seeds for replanting from seed up coming yr!

You can even collect the seeds in the fall to get started on them indoors and transplant them out the subsequent spring. This is a superb option for These in colder zones.
Moss roses dislike moist or soggy soil, and getting planted within a medium that retains a lot of dampness will bring about them to stop blooming.

Moss rose’s shallow root method ensures that water is very important until eventually crops get likely. Afterward, excessive h2o might cause rot, which is why very well-draining soil is important.
